WebMySQL Stored Procedures. A stored procedure (SP) is a server-side procedure written in SQL, which is stored in the database and is directly accessible by the database engine. It is also exposed to client applications via programming language connections. Server-side stored procedures offer many advantages over typical client side logic processing. If you want to know the list of procedures you can run the following command -. show procedure status; It will give you the list of procedures and their … WebCreate a Stored procedure with In Parameter in MySQL. We can create stored procedures that take inputs from the caller. These are called as procedures with IN parameters. An example of a simple Procedure is.
